Understanding Industrial Automation Solutions
Industrial automation solutions encompass a broad spectrum of technologies designed to control and monitor production processes with minimal human intervention. These systems often include robotics, programmable logic controllers (PLCs), supervisory control and data acquisition (SCADA) systems, and human-machine interfaces (HMIs). Their implementation leads to significant improvements in throughput, reduction in operational costs, and enhanced safety for workers. The Role of Vibration Analysis Equipment in Predictive Maintenance
Vibration analysis equipment is a critical component in predictive maintenance strategies for machinery and rotating assets. By detecting subtle changes in vibration patterns, these instruments can identify potential mechanical faults long before they lead to catastrophic failures. This proactive approach helps prevent costly downtime, extends the lifespan of equipment, and ensures continuous operational reliability. Suppliers of vibration analysis equipment offer a range of tools, from portable handheld devices for field diagnostics to integrated online monitoring systems for continuous surveillance of critical assets.
Importance of Acoustic Test Chambers in Product Development
Acoustic test chambers, also known as anechoic or reverberation chambers, are specialized facilities used to measure and analyze sound properties. Manufacturers of acoustic test chambers provide environments that either absorb sound (anechoic) or reflect it (reverberation) to precisely evaluate the noise emissions and sound quality of products. These chambers are indispensable for industries developing products ranging from consumer electronics to automotive components, ensuring compliance with noise regulations and enhancing user experience through superior sound design.
Ensuring Air Quality with Advanced HVAC Filtration Systems
In many industrial settings, maintaining optimal air quality is paramount for protecting sensitive equipment, preserving product integrity, and safeguarding employee health. HVAC filtration system providers offer a variety of solutions, including HEPA filters, activated carbon filters, and specialized media filters, designed to remove particulate matter, chemical contaminants, and biological agents from the air. These systems are essential in environments such as cleanrooms, pharmaceutical manufacturing, and electronics production, where even microscopic impurities can have significant consequences.
Applications of Environmental Testing Instrumentation
Environmental testing instrumentation is used to simulate and evaluate how products perform under various environmental conditions. This includes testing for temperature extremes, humidity fluctuations, vibration, shock, salt spray, and UV exposure. By subjecting products to these controlled stresses, manufacturers can assess their durability, reliability, and overall performance before market release. This type of testing is vital for industries such as aerospace, automotive, defense, and telecommunications, where product failure in harsh conditions could have severe implications.
